    Job Number 664906BR Description:
    We are Lockheed Martin You will be the System Architect for one of the Advanced Development Labs
    Our team designs system hardware architecture for cutting edge aircraft stimulation of F-35, F-22 and other fighter aircraft
    What You Will Be Doing As the System Architect you will become the SME in the respective areas they are supporting
    You will be in a critical role creating system design for HITL Simulations / Stimulations

    Your responsibilities will include:

    • Ensuring engineers are developing their products according to the System Design
    • Supporting various Aircraft Simulation design platforms.
    • Utilize SysML, Cameo and/or Rhapsody
    You will need to be a US Citizen, and be able to obtain and maintain a US DoD SECRET clearance, to support this government contract, as well as successfully pass a drug and background check, in order to meet eligibility requirements for access to classified information

    Basic Qualifications:

    • Simulation / Lab Experience
    • Sensor Stimulator and/or Test Experience
    • Bachelors degree in a STEM discipline, or non-tech degree with relevant experience/combined education.

    Desired Skills:

    • Fighter Aircraft Avionics Experience
    • Knowledge of how testing inside the Stimulator lab environment works
    • Familiar with Fighter Aircraft Avionics Interfaces
    • Hardware in The Loop Lab Familiarity for PME Stimulators
